Our Youth Reference Groups are made up of young people, aged 15-25 who have a passion for mental health and community leadership.
Members have the opportunity to have their say in how our centres (Adelaide, Edinburgh North & Onkaparinga) look and feel, what sort of events they'd like to see in our community, who we employ and what topics we should bet tackling with young people.
